Overview

Modular separators are essential equipment in industrial processes where the separation of mixtures into distinct components is required. These devices are designed to handle liquids, solids, and gases, making them indispensable in sectors like oil and gas, chemical manufacturing, and water treatment. Their modular nature allows for easy customization and scalability, ensuring they meet specific operational demands. The adaptability of modular separators makes them a preferred choice for industries seeking efficient and reliable separation solutions.

Structure and Working Principle

A modular separator typically consists of multiple compartments or stages, each designed to target specific separation tasks. The working principle involves the use of gravity, centrifugal force, or filtration to isolate components based on their physical properties. For instance, in oil and gas applications, the separator might use gravity to separate oil, water, and gas. The modular design enables easy addition or removal of stages, allowing for process optimization. Materials like stainless steel or corrosion-resistant alloys are commonly used to ensure durability and compatibility with harsh industrial environments.

Key Features

Modular separators are known for their high efficiency, scalability, and ease of maintenance. Their modular design allows for quick adjustments to accommodate varying process requirements. Advanced models may include automated controls for real-time monitoring and adjustments. The separators are also designed to minimize energy consumption while maximizing separation efficiency. These features make them a cost-effective solution for industries looking to enhance their separation processes without significant downtime or operational disruptions.

Application Areas

Modular separators are widely used in industries such as oil and gas, chemical processing, water treatment, and food and beverage. In the oil and gas sector, they are crucial for separating crude oil, water, and natural gas. Chemical plants use them to isolate different chemical components, while water treatment facilities rely on them for removing impurities. The food and beverage industry employs modular separators for clarifying liquids and removing solids. Their versatility and efficiency make them suitable for a broad range of industrial applications.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the optimal performance of modular separators. This includes routine inspections, cleaning, and replacement of worn-out components. Operators should also monitor process parameters to detect any deviations that may indicate equipment issues. Compatibility with process fluids is critical to prevent corrosion or damage. Safety precautions, such as pressure relief mechanisms and proper grounding, should be in place to mitigate risks. Following manufacturer guidelines and industry standards will help prolong the lifespan of the equipment.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ring modular separators, consider factors such as flow rate, separation efficiency, and material compatibility. It's advisable to consult with suppliers to ensure the equipment meets specific operational needs. Industry standards and certifications should also be verified to guarantee quality and reliability. Comparing multiple vendors can help in securing competitive pricing. Additionally, consider after-sales support, including maintenance services and spare parts availability, to ensure long-term operational efficiency.
